Abstract
The invention discloses a kind of coilings of automatic assembly line to detect packaging and storage device, including pedestal, placing groove, big shaft, limited block and notch, the top of the pedestal is equipped with drive shaft, and crawler belt is connected on the outside of drive shaft, the upper surface of the crawler belt is provided with storage box, the placing groove is opened in the inside of pedestal, and the both sides of placing groove are reserved with fixing groove, the inside upper part of the pedestal is provided with support plate, and the top of support plate is equipped with motor, the big shaft is located at the outside of motor, and the surrounding of big shaft is both provided with small shaft, and it is connected with fixed link on the inside of small shaft, the limited block is located at the inside of small shaft, and coiling block is connected on the outside of limited block, the notch is reserved in the upper right quarter of coiling block.The coiling of the automatic assembly line detects packaging and storage device, and the use of coiling block, limiting slot and notch makes operating personnel when working it, can be more convenient, reduces the case where slipping up.

Operation principle:When detecting packaging and storage device using the coiling of the automatic assembly line, it is first determined the device
It is whether intact, later can normal use, first by yarn one ends wound to be treated on 15 top of notch of coiling block 13, behaviour
Make the other end that personnel hold yarn, then the device is connected to the power supply in outside, opens motor 8 later, motor 8 is made to drive greatly
Shaft 9 is rotated, and big shaft 9 is connected with the engagement of small shaft 11, makes small shaft 11 that can also be rotated, and limited block 12 is solid
Due to the inside of small shaft 11, limited block 12 is enable to be rotated, limited block 12 drives coiling block by limiting slot 14 later
13 are rotated, and enable the notch 15 of coiling block 13 that yarn to be driven to be rotated, and operating personnel hold the other end of yarn, from
And the outer surface that yarn can be made to be wrapped in coiling block 13 pulls coiling outward after handling completion by limiting slot 14
Block 13 makes coiling block 13 be separated to come with the device, coiling block 13 is being placed into the storage box 4 on 3 top of crawler belt later
Storage box 4 is sealed when the coiling block 13 inside storage box 4 is piled by portion, in 2 band of drive shaft by powering on
Dynamic crawler belt 3 is rotated, and just storage box 4 can be made to move outward, operating personnel remove storage box 4 later, are placed into
In placing groove 5 inside pedestal 1, fixing groove 6 can be connected with each other with the convex block of 4 both sides of storage box, not made in this specification in detail
The content carefully described belongs to the prior art well known to professional and technical personnel in the field.
